The following quote is from a recent Oakland Tribune article:

"They're giving up sleep. Hobbies is probably another thing, and political scientists argue that parents are withdrawing from the community, participation in the PTA, Kiwanis, local democratic society," said David Maume, director of the Kunz Center for the Study of Work & Family at the University of Cincinnati."

This time crunch is one of the main reasons that I created the Dimond neighborhood web site. These neighborhood web sites will provide information to our neighbors 24 hours a day allowing them to identify those issues and events that they find interesting. They will be able to make a contribution to their community by posting messages on the web site, and by using the information provided by the site to schedule participation in events and meetings.

If the city would post more information on a City site that could be searched, the neighborhood site could link to the information that is relevant to the neighborhood.
